Posted 4/23/2024 4:21 pm GMT
Kansas City Chiefs WR Kadarius Toney is "probably our most talented wideout now," according to general manager Brett Veach. "He is probably our most talented wideout now. It doesn't do anyone any good unless you stay healthy. But the kid has always worked hard here for us and I know he's been down there with (Patrick Mahomes) and I think it's a matter of him staying healthy and I think if he can do that, he can really do a lot of great things in this offense. People around the building like him and it's the injury bug and hopefully he gets some luck on his side and he can stay healthy and be the player that he was in Florida and the player that we've seen in spurts here," Veach said.
Huddle Up: Veach's comments suggest the team is expecting a lengthy suspension for Rashee Rice. Toney's talent has never really been in question. On the other hand, durability has consistently been in question. Dynasty managers are encouraged to continue holding if possible, but that could change in less than a week if the Chiefs select a quality receiver or two in the draft.

Posted 4/16/2024 6:39 pm GMT
Kansas City Chiefs WR Kadarius Toney has been among a group of players working out in Texas with Patrick Mahomes recently and is still someone the team is hoping to see fulfill his potential, according to comments made by head coach Andy Reid on Monday, April 15. "Kadarius is arguably one of the most talented guys we have on the team. It's just a matter of being healthy and being able to stay on the field and you always hear about the reliability, accountability, all those things that go into it. And so I'm expecting him to come back ripping and ready to go. It's great that he's down there working with Pat and putting the work in. So that's a position. Listen, we like Kadarius. It's just a matter of having him on the field," Reid said.
Huddle Up: Toney is probably in his last year with the Chiefs, as his fifth-year option (worth $14.435 million) will not get picked up by the team before the early May deadline. He is set to make $2.53 million in 2024, which is a palatable number for a player who has as much upside as Toney. The former first-round pick desperately needs to stay healthy in camp and throughout the 2024 season if he has any hopes of becoming the player so many hoped he would become.

Posted 4/12/2024 2:05 pm GMT
Kansas City Chiefs WR Rashee Rice surrendered to Glenn Heights Police in Dallas and posted $40,000 bond Thursday, April 11. Rice faces eight charges in the case - six counts of collision involving bodily injury, one count of collision involving serious bodily injury, and one count of aggravated assault, according to the warrant. All of the charges are felonies.
Huddle Up: Rice had a productive rookie season with a 79-938-7 line and now has this cloud hovering over his sophomore campaign. He will slip in fantasy drafts but will likely remain in the WR3 discussion despite the possibility of missing games.

Posted 1/27/2024 3:35 am GMT
Kansas City Chiefs QB Patrick Mahomes faces the Baltimore Ravens in the AFC Championship Game, and in four career starts against Baltimore, Mahomes is averaging 369.8 passing yards per game and has thrown 12 touchdowns compared to two interceptions.
Huddle Up: It has been a down season statistically for Mahomes, at least by his lofty standards, but he has owned Baltimore. Don't forget about Mahomes when selecting a quarterback in fantasy playoff contests.
